Vue.之.回到頂部 當頁面出現上下滾動條時,頁面右下角出現回到頂部功能。 在頁面上添加如下DIV(寫的CSS內部樣式),這個DIV功能:出現滾動條往下滑動,就顯示出來,反之隱藏。點擊DIV快速回到頂部。 在加入EScript代碼 ...
今天在用vue項目中,實現回到頂部功能的時候,我寫了一個backTop組件,接下來需要通過監聽window.scroll事件來控制這個組件顯示隱藏 因為可能會有其他的組件會用到這樣的邏輯,所以將此功能做成一個自定義指令: 根據滾動的距離控制一個數據為true還是為false v scroll show 問題: 唯一需要注意的是,在指令的鈎子函數中我們可以訪問到el,也就是使用指令的標簽,但是我們不 ...
2018-01-02 22:43 0 2522 推薦指數:
Vue.之.回到頂部 當頁面出現上下滾動條時,頁面右下角出現回到頂部功能。 在頁面上添加如下DIV(寫的CSS內部樣式),這個DIV功能:出現滾動條往下滑動,就顯示出來,反之隱藏。點擊DIV快速回到頂部。 在加入EScript代碼 ...
1. 回到頂部,使用 scrollIntoView 方法: Element.scrollIntoView方法滾動當前元素,進入瀏覽器的可見區域 該方法可以接受一個布爾值作為參數。如果為true,表示元素的頂部與當前區域的可見部分的頂部對齊(前提是當前區域可滾動);如果為false ...
1. 回到頂部,使用 scrollIntoView 方法: Element.scrollIntoView方法滾動當前元素,進入瀏覽器的可見區域 該方法可以接受一個布爾值作為參數。如果為true,表示元素的頂部與當前區域的可見部分的頂部對齊(前提是當前區域可滾動);如果為false ...
新建一個Top組件 在頁面中使用(外層高度給高一點) ...
注意圖片需要自行進行引入 ...
其實只需要一句代碼就好了; ...
hangleGoUp(){ console.log("開始") let nowTop = document.body.scrollTop || document.documentElement.scr ...
第一種:使用vue-router history 模式下,用scrollBehavior 方法實現。 第二種:滾動條在非body上 示例: 第三種:基於第二種 在模塊化開發中,子模塊存在翻頁按鈕,當頁碼切換時回到頂部。(此時的滾動元素在祖先模塊中) ...